Save 20 Percent on Croatia Yacht Charter PDF Print E-mail

charter yacht Christina GEdmiston and Company tells me the 111-foot Kingship motoryacht Christina G has availability during early September in Croatia and is offering a 20-percent discount to entice bookings of one week or longer.

Regularly, the weekly base rate to charter Christina G is €75,000. The newly advertised weekly base rate is €60,000.

It's also worth noting that when Christina G first launched in 2010, her lowest weekly base rate was €80,000.

Christina G accommodates as many as 10 guests in five cabins. She is a fuel-efficient motoryacht with a top speed just shy of 10 knots, and she burns just 75 liters of fuel per hour at her cruising speed.

Christina G also boasts amenities such as zero-speed stabilizers, a top-deck hot tub, and WiFi for charter guests.

Any reputable charter broker can tell you more about Christina G or help you book her in Croatia at the newly announced discount rate.
